Possible Meanings of “Didn’t Enforce”

Right, so “didn’t enforce” – that’s a pretty broad term, innit? It basically means that some rule, law, or agreement wasn’t put into action, or the relevant authority chose not to make sure it was followed. Think of it as a bit of a spectrum, ranging from a gentle nudge-nudge-wink-wink situation to a complete and utter disregard for the whole shebang.Failing to enforce something can have a whole host of knock-on effects, depending on what’s at stake.

Sometimes, it’s a minor inconvenience; other times, it could be a total disaster. Imagine a building code not being enforced – you could end up with dodgy structures, putting lives at risk. Or think about traffic laws: if nobody enforced speed limits, well, carnage would ensue. The consequences really depend on the gravity of what wasn’t enforced and the scale of the non-enforcement.

It’s all about the context, you see.

Comparison of “Ignored,” “Overlooked,” and “Neglected”

While all three suggest a lack of enforcement, they subtly differ in their implications. “Ignored” implies a conscious decision to disregard something. “Overlooked” suggests an unintentional failure to notice or consider. “Neglected” implies a consistent failure to attend to something, often leading to detrimental consequences.

For instance, “The teacher ignored the student’s disruptive behaviour” suggests a deliberate choice. “The manager overlooked a crucial detail in the report” suggests an unintentional oversight. “The landlord neglected the necessary repairs” suggests a prolonged failure to act, with potentially serious results.

Nuances of “Turned a Blind Eye,” “Let Slide,” and “Winked At”

These idiomatic phrases add a layer of implication beyond simple non-enforcement. “Turned a blind eye” suggests deliberate avoidance of knowledge or responsibility, often implying complicity. “Let slide” suggests a more passive tolerance, perhaps due to lack of resources or concern. “Winked at” implies tacit approval or condoning of a minor infraction.

Consider these examples: The principal turned a blind eye to the bullying, the teacher let the late submissions slide due to extenuating circumstances, and the police winked at minor parking violations.
